Etihad Airways has unveiled its new “Deal Fare” for flyers, which lets flyers pay less for flights in order to forego checking baggage for flights between Abu Dhabi, Azerbaijan, Bahrain, Egypt, Jordan, Kuwait, Lebanon, Oman and Saudi Arabia.
“After a successful trial of the ‘Deal Fare’ late last year, purchasing behaviour demonstrated guests appreciate having more choice and like to be able to select the travel option that best meets their needs … We are enhancing our product offering to align with customer feedback. Guests travelling for business, weekend getaways or day trips who like to travel light can now avail cheaper fares,”said Robin Kamark, the carrier’s Chief Commercial Officer.
